I need to flash my bios, but dont exactly know which im supposed to download and flash.

I have an ABIT BH6

The sticker on the ISA slot says "Abit BH6 ok v1.02"

The bios Id number is "KG" from the boot screen.

Am i supposed to download the bios update with the newest date( my current bios date is : 03/11/1999 ), or am i supposed to select the one that says 'KG'

(I want to buy a new celeron 633)

Im at a complete loss, so any help i would be real geatfull

Hello,

The KG is your actual BIOS, so flashing the KG with KG would do nothing. There are 5 newer BIOS available, and I'd take the newst one, called QN. Every newer BIOS version includes the older one.
I had the Abit BH-6 V1.02, too, and had the QN running without problems.

Also download the newest bios flash, but abit site usually pops up a window where you can download that.
Run the exe file to extract the bin file.

Also the bios-flash procedure:
Start your PC in pure dos with no drivers loaded (hit F8 during bootup, select Safe Mode for Command Prompt Only).
Then run the bios flash and flash it with the bin file you extracted from the exe you downloaded.
One reboot, and that's it.
